New RL Framework Trains AI Agents for Real-World Chaos
AIInnovationSoftware

New RL Framework Trains AI Agents for Real-World Chaos

Researchers at the University of Science and Technology of China created Agent-R1, a reinforcement learning framework that helps train AI agents for messy, real-world tasks. The system addresses the sparse reward problem and handles multi-turn interactions with dynamic environments.

AI Outperforms Breast Density for Cancer Risk Prediction
AIHealthcareInnovation

AI Outperforms Breast Density for Cancer Risk Prediction

An AI model trained on over 421,000 mammograms can detect breast cancer risk patterns invisible to the human eye. Women in the high-risk AI group had nearly 5x higher cancer incidence than average-risk women, while density alone showed minimal separation.
